What is the Notice of Claim for Nonpayment of Rent?
The Notice of Claim for Nonpayment of Rent is a vital legal document within Indiana's eviction process. This form serves to formally inform tenants (defendants) about a landlord's (plaintiff's) claim concerning unpaid rent or lease violations. Understanding the roles involved—landlord as the plaintiff and tenant as the defendant—is crucial, as this designation impacts the legal proceedings. The document is essential in initiating eviction actions, outlining the claims and requiring tenants to address the issues in court.

Key Features of the Notice of Claim for Nonpayment of Rent
The Notice of Claim for Nonpayment of Rent includes various critical fields and specifications:
-
Required fields such as names and addresses of both parties.
-
Statements detailing the claims made against the tenant.
-
Delivery methods available: sheriff, certified mail, or first-class mail.
-
Instructions for completing and submitting the form correctly.
Thorough completion ensures legal compliance and accuracy in communication between landlords and tenants.

Who is eligible to use the Notice of Claim for Nonpayment of Rent in Indiana?
Landlords who own rental property in Indiana and need to notify their tenants of unpaid rent can use this form. It is specifically designed for legal claims involving nonpayment of rent.
What is the deadline for serving this notice to tenants?
While specific deadlines can vary, it is generally advisable to serve the Notice of Claim as soon as possible after rent becomes overdue. Timely service can affect eviction proceedings.
How should I submit the completed Notice of Claim?
You can serve the completed Notice of Claim by sheriff, certified mail, or first-class mail to the tenant. Ensure you keep proof of service for court records.
What supporting documents might I need with this form?
You may need to include any lease agreements, payment records, or previous communication regarding unpaid rent as supporting documentation when submitting your claim.
What are common mistakes to avoid when filling out this form?
Common mistakes include leaving fields blank, providing inaccurate information, or failing to check the intended method of service. Always double-check for accuracy before submission.
How long does it take for the court to process a Notice of Claim?
Processing times can vary based on local court procedures, but generally, you should expect a response from the court within a few weeks of filing the claim.
What happens after I file the notice?
After filing, the tenant is typically required to appear in court to respond to your claim. If they do not respond, you may proceed with eviction processes according to Indiana law.
